Analogous and Monochromatic Colors of #C88EFC
Analogous colors are groups of hues that are located next to each other on the color wheel. These colors share a similar undertone and create a sense of harmony when used together. Analogous color schemes are mainly used in design or art to create a sense of cohesion and flow in a color scheme composition.
Monochromatic colors refer to a color scheme that uses variations of a single color. These variations are achieved by adjusting the shade, tint, or tone of the base color. Monochromatic approach is commonly used in interior design or fashion to create a sense of understated elegance and give a sense of simplicity and consistency.
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#C88EFC
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.
The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.
The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.
The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
